Today I am sharing an alternative idea for this month's kit that you can recreate using the kit supplies and additional 2023-25 In Color inks and items available now through Stampin' up!

Here are materials I used outside of the kit:
Card Base in Boho Blue:  8.5 x 5.5" scored at 4.25"
Wild Wheat Ink Pad
Copper Clay Ink Pad
Small Strip of Basic White
Boho Blue 3/8" Textured Ribbon about 5"


I used a section of the kit card base like designer paper on my card front.  Doing this will give me three cards for each card base from the kit.  My layer is approx 2.83"
I stamped the boot using Copper Clay onto the card base and partially on the designer panel and then lined them up so it looks like one stamp when adhering the panel to the base.  Take about 5" of the ribbon and tape it down onto the card base at the center and around the edges.  Using Wild Wheat, I stamped the sentiment on a small leftover piece of basic white and mounted it over the ribbon using dimensionals.
